Abstract

Embodiments include an image processing device having a lens-shift amount acquisition section adapted to acquire an amount of shift of a projection lens of an image display apparatus, and an image signal correction section adapted to correct the image signal corresponding to a sub-pixel of a pixel in accordance with the amount of shift acquired by the lens-shift amount acquisition section to correct displacement of the sub-pixel relative to another sub-pixel of the pixel due to the lens-shift.
